What’s the VIP Vatican Key Grasp’s Tour?
The VIP Vatican Key Grasp’s Tour is, at time of writing, probably the most unique tour of the Vatican which you could take. The tour, which lasts for 2 hours, has you accompanying the official Vatican Museum’s Key Grasp as they stroll by means of the Vatican. As you stroll, you’ll truly assist them to unlock the doorways and switch the lights on.
The tour visits lots of the highlights of the Vatican, normally together with the Gallery of Maps, the Gallery of the Candelabra, and the Raphael Room, amongst different places. It culminates with a go to to the unimaginable Sistine Chapel, which you’ll unlock, and thus expertise with no-one else round.
Following the two-hour tour itself, you’ll then have breakfast within the Vatican Museums within the Pinecone courtyard, after which you might be free to discover the Vatican Museums at your leisure.

We entered the Vatican and went upstairs in a nifty previous elevator. Right here we met two of the clavigeri, or Key Masters, together with the pinnacle Key Grasp Gianni Crea.
The particular Key Masters who will likely be in your tour will differ. There are 10 Key Masters working within the Vatican, 5 of whom open up the museum within the morning and 5 whom shut it up at evening.
Between them they’re answerable for opening up and locking up 300 rooms every single day the museums are open. They’ve a set of just about 3,000 keys to handle!


Our tour was primarily with two of the Key Grasp’s, together with Gianni, the pinnacle Key Grasp. Following introductions, we received to see and maintain a few of the huge key rings that we’d be taking with us. Then, we have been off!
As we walked, the Key Grasp would maintain up a key and select a participant. Our group was made up of 9 individuals, and we opened 20 – 30 doorways between us, so everybody received to open up a number of doorways.
There have been additionally generally window shutters to open or lights to activate in varied areas as effectively.

Be aware that the tour, like most excursions of the Vatican Museums, doesn’t embrace a go to inside St. Peter’s Basilica. The well-known basilica is positioned only a brief stroll from the museums and is free to go to. Nevertheless, the strains can get lengthy so we suggest getting in line as quickly as you might be completed together with your time contained in the Vatican Museums if you wish to go to.
In the event you determine to go to St. Peter’s Basilica, you have to to be meet the church’s gown code pointers (shoulders and knees lined for each women and men, no low-cut tops, and so forth.) to enter the church. You’ll be able to pay further to climb the well-known dome (tickets are usually on sale when you enter St. Peter’s Basilica) or go underground to the necropolis. So gown and plan accordingly!
